Quicken won't allow me to select existing account

I have a Capital One Visa account with the account number entered and the institution selected already. I have been using this account for years now and been updating it through QIF. Now they support QFX so I just decided to download it by that method. As soon as Quicken 2008 did the import it told me to select an existing account or create a new one.

Problem is, my Capital One Visa account is not listed in the list of existing accounts. In fact, it seems to be the only one missing. Quicken is trying to apparently force me to create a duplicate of the account under another name but that is ridiculous. How do I force Quicken to recognize that my Capital One account already exists in my list of accounts when it won't show up in the existing account list when doing QFX updates??

Here a thought-

From withing this account in question go ->[Overview] tab ->[Change Online Services] button

Verify that this account is not somehow already activated currently for downloads. De-activate it, if needed. Apparently, Quicken only lists accounts which are not yet "subscribed" for online services.
